Horror Movie Scores: Some Favourites

On a big horror kick right now. I feel like I have been on a big horror movie kick since I was 13. That’s when I conquered any fear of being frightened by overdosing on horror films. The good, the bad, the ugly. Now I’m catching up on some classics I haven’t seen – or […]

R.I.P. Wes Craven

Sad news in just now that Wes Craven has died. He’s one of my heroes when it comes to the modern horror movie (his Nightmare on Elm Street series) – and then of course the meta-horror film (the hugely popular Scream series). I was such a Craven fan I even bought – and read (and […]

Godflesh: Decline & Fall

Godflesh Decline & Fall Avalanche Recordings Here’s a new EP from Godflesh – and it’s actually the band’s first new material in over a decade. Also it’s relentless and kinda wonderful straight away, a horror-movie grind pushes Ringer along with a slow-motion churning – big, huge riff right in the way of everything. Then it’s […]
